Output 8d9ca376e88bdc8006e314e0d943ccf36ce34b6acafd407f648cf7a4b18cb8e1:9

value
20874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58a58dee5cb6323633a66369083c56cbb4636f88 OP_EQUAL
address
39mjiM7Avb3cCAJrYQhxof3QYJfWC2GQwQ
transaction
8d9ca376e88bdc8006e314e0d943ccf36ce34b6acafd407f648cf7a4b18cb8e1